After stocking Florida's three times. I continued having problems catching them. I would catch one or two on most fishing trips to the pond but it was tough fishing. I then added some Northern lmb that were feed trained. That really made a difference in catching lmb and growth has been outstanding using the Purina lmb feed. I am guessing about two pounds per year of growth. I am also seeing some of their yoy are also eating the feed. This will be my second spring spawn with the two different lmb strains. I'm looking for an F1 lmb that will reach 10 to 13 lbs in 5 or 6 yrs and will bite when you go fishing.
